Removing the pcm?

Ok I found it. Its behind the drivers side kick panel. Is it suppose to be loose? Seems like I might be able to pull it through the firewall into the engine compartment after I disconnect the 60 pin connector. Or do I have it all wrong? Help I want to remove it to clean the conncetions and see what the number is on it. Thanks Ed

Well got it out through the firewall. Once you get it unplugged from the wire harness their are 2 nuts holding a rubber seal to the firewall that needed to be removed. Then I had to remove some screws holding the plastic wheel well in place. Then the eec slides out. Apparently mine has been replaced it was a remanufactored unit. Opened it up for hah hahs to see if there were any signs of things that may be cooked, looked ok so I cleaned up the terminals and reinstalled.
